Jesse De Wit

Over the past 20 months, this developer led core engineering efforts on the breez/spark-sdk and breez/breez-sdk-greenlight repositories, building robust payment, wallet, and LNURL server infrastructure for cross-platform cryptocurrency applications. They architected and delivered scalable backend systems in Rust, integrating advanced cryptography, asynchronous programming, and secure session management. Their work modernized APIs, improved database reliability with PostgreSQL and SQLx, and enabled seamless multi-language bindings for Flutter, C#, and Python. By focusing on maintainable code, rigorous testing, and CI/CD automation, they enhanced reliability, security, and developer experience, supporting high-throughput payment flows and real-time synchronization across diverse deployment environments.

June 2026

93 Commits • 27 Features

Jun 1, 2026

June 2026 highlights for breez/spark-sdk: Delivered a major migration to SparkSigner, centralizing all Spark signing logic and removing most direct low-level signer calls from user flows; implemented SparkSignerAdapter wrapping the in-process Signer, migrated deposit signing to the SparkSigner backbone, and completed the full routing of signing operations (refunds, transfers, claims, coop-exits, token and invoice signing, and lightning preimage) through SparkSigner. Achieved BreezSigner split into a Spark signer and a non-Spark BreezSigner, enabling a builder that derives both signers from a single seed and WASM bindings for ExternalSparkSigner; removed identity_public_key from Breez signer to improve symmetry. Improved Turnkey integration: added create_turnkey_signer factory, exported ExternalSigners alongside Breez/Spark signers, added tests and cross-version compatibility work, and hardened reliability with request-timeouts, Retry-After handling, and recovery-id checks. Evolved External signer and FFI layers: added ExternalSparkSigner trait and adapters, FFI blocks, and multi-signer factory; refactored key management to a path-based signer trait and eliminated non-default KeySet in favor of derivation paths. Strengthened testing and security: broadened cross-signer test coverage, hardened logs by redacting preimages, and aligned function naming across wasm and native layers.

May 2025

2 Commits • 1 Features

May 1, 2025

May 2025 monthly summary for breez/breez-sdk-greenlight: Delivered two core improvements focused on security, reliability, and maintainability. Key features delivered include upgrading core dependencies to CLN 24.11 and related libraries to the latest compatible versions to preserve security and compatibility with downstream systems. Implemented graceful shutdown for invoice and log streaming tasks using tokio::select! to wake on shutdown or during sleeps, reducing termination latency and avoiding stuck tasks. These changes improve reliability of streaming workflows and reduce deployment risk. Overall impact: enhanced security posture, improved runtime reliability, and smoother integrations with CLN 24.11. Technologies/skills demonstrated: Rust, Tokio async patterns, dependency management, and cross-crate API compatibility (bitcoin, tonic, reqwest).
